What is an Opel Ampera A airbag control unit?

The Opel Ampera A airbag control unit is the central safety unit that activates all occupant restraint systems in the event of an accident. It monitors sensors, stores crash data, and ensures the proper functioning of all airbag modules in the vehicle. A professional Opel Ampera A airbag control unit repair is crucial for your safety.

It is specifically designed to control the airbag and belt pretensioner system in the Opel Ampera A (model years 2012 to 2016). This electronic unit processes real-time data from various crash sensors in the vehicle.

The control unit communicates with other important vehicle systems via CAN bus. It is powered by the vehicle's 12-volt electrical system and is robust against environmental influences.

Continuous self-monitoring using test current ensures that all ignition systems and sensors are checked. In the event of system errors, the control unit inhibits airbag deployment to prevent malfunctions and ensure safety.

Common error codes for Opel Ampera A airbag control unit repair

When diagnosing a faulty airbag control unit in the Opel Ampera A, specific error codes are crucial for identifying the cause of the problem and performing a precise Opel Ampera A airbag control unit repair. These codes directly indicate problems within the airbag ECU and facilitate targeted repair of the failure.

  • B1139 → Airbag control unit (SRS module) error → Indicates an internal malfunction of the airbag ECU.
  • B1193 → Airbag module error → Indicates a problem directly in the airbag control module, not in peripheral sensors or seat belt pretensioners.
  • B1206 → Airbag RCM (Restraint Control Module) Control Module Error → Indicates a failure in the vehicle's central restraint system module.

What part numbers are available for the Opel Ampera A airbag control unit repair?

For a successful Opel Ampera A airbag control unit repair, precise knowledge of the OEM part numbers is essential to ensure compatibility and functionality. Only with the correct numbers, such as 13584904 or 13585615, can the workshop find the right replacement part or correctly identify the existing control unit.

The only verified original OEM part numbers for the airbag control unit of the Opel Ampera A (type D1JOI) are 13584904 and 13585615.

Both numbers come directly from Opel and are explicitly identified as original airbag control units for this model. They guarantee full vehicle compatibility, especially for the 1.4 petrol engine with automatic transmission.

No different original replacement or supplier part numbers (e.g. Bosch, Continental) with an exact match for this specific airbag control unit of the Opel Ampera A could be found.

Accurate identification using these numbers is crucial to avoid purchasing incorrect or incompatible parts when repairs are necessary and to ensure the safety of the vehicle.
